0

ASP.Net 4.0/C#/MSSQL/Microsoft SQL Server Management Studio

ねえ、私は今、プロジェクトをライブサーバーに移動したい段階です

次に、テーブルを App_Data フォルダーの ASPNETDB ファイルからサーバーに移動します。

このツールを使用Aspnet_regsql.exeして、共有ホスト サーバーで次のテーブルを正常に生成しました。

dbo.aspnet_Applications dbo.aspnet_Membership dbo.aspnet_Paths dbo.aspnet_PersonalizationAllUsers dbo.aspnet_PersonalizationPerUser dbo.aspnet_Profile dbo.aspnet_Roles dbo.aspnet_SchemaVersions dbo.aspnet_Users dbo.aspnet_UsersInRoles dbo.aspnet_WebEvent_Events

ASPNETDB.MDF からサーバー上のこれらのテーブルに基本的にテーブルをコピーするための次のステップは何ですか?

どうもありがとう =)

4

4 に答える 4

0

Management Studioのデータのエクスポート機能を使用して、msfファイルからライブdtabseにデータを移行できます。

于 2011-07-31T22:48:21.523 に答える
0

メンバーシップなどのすべてのテーブル、ビュー、およびストアド プロシージャを本番アプリケーションのメイン データベースに配置する方がはるかに優れています。これは、データベース公開ウィザードを使用して行うことができます。これにより、すべてのデータを含むすべてを再作成するスクリプトが作成されます。2 つの別個のデータベースを使用する必要はありません。

于 2011-07-31T23:27:23.960 に答える
0

使用している SQL サーバーのバージョンは何ですか?

SQL Management Studio でデータベースをローカルで開くことができる場合Generate Scriptsは、それを使用して、運用サーバーで開いて実行するだけです。コピーするオプションがあります

  • データ
  • スキーマ
  • 両方

したがって、本番環境の空のデータベースから開始し、単一の .sql ファイルを使用してデータとスキーマの両方を一度にコピーすれば、準備完了です。

于 2011-07-31T20:55:00.427 に答える
0

または、この exe を実行して、空のテーブルを ASPNETDB.mdf から外部 SQL サーバーにコピーすることもできます。ドライブ:\WINDOWS\Microsoft.NET\Framework\バージョン番号\aspnet_regsql.exe

于 2013-01-15T22:27:57.880 に答える